    Unaffordable rentals don’t have to mean unaffordable ownership potential—leasing offers structured, predictable payment plans that align with budget realities. Unlike traditional ownership, long-term car leasing locks in monthly fees typically much lower than monthly car rental rates, with maintenance often included. This model benefits users seeking flexibility: contracts range from 12 to 48 months, with options to upgrade, return, or buy at endpoint value. Brands focused on transparency, service networks, and flexible financing now structure leases designed for cost-conscious consumers. These demographic-driven leases help users avoid the full sticker shock of rentals while maintaining vehicle access in line with tightening budgets. The model thrives on accessible entry points and sustainability—key strengths in today’s financially strategic landscape.

      Average payments per month start around $250–$400 for compact to midsize vehicles, depending on lease term, mileage limits, and creditworthiness. These prices often fall well below full ownership costs when spread over time, especially for users who qualify with fair credit.
